1. Functional requirements analysis

Before implementing the message notification function, we need to analyze the functions that need to be implemented and develop based on this. According to the functional requirements of message notification, we need to implement the following aspects:

  1. Message list display: Users can view the list of received messages and learn about the latest developments.
  2. Message push: The system needs to send messages to specific users through in-site messages, emails, etc. in specific scenarios.
  3. Message marking: Users can mark read and unread messages to know which messages have been viewed.
  4. Message classification: Classify messages according to different user behaviors and message types. Users can easily view the messages they care about.

2. Database design

Database design is the basis for building functions, and we need to consider the table structure and table relationships. In the message notification function, we need to involve the user table, message table, message type table, etc. The following is the general structure of the message-related table:

  1. User table (user):
Field name Type
id int(11) AUTO_INCREMENT Primary key
username varchar(50) Username
password varchar(60) Password
email varchar(50) Email
  1. Message type table (message_type):
Field name Type
id int(11) AUTO_INCREMENT primary key
name varchar(50) Message type name
  1. Message table (message):
Field name Type
id int(11) AUTO_INCREMENT primary key
sender_id int(11) Sender id
receiver_id int(11) Receiver id
type int(11) Message type id
title varchar(100) Message title
content text Message content
create_time timestamp Creation time
is_read tinyint(1) Whether it has been read, the default is 0

3. Functional implementation

  1. Message list display

We need to establish a message center in the user’s personal center, where the user can view the messages received message list. To do this, we need to create a new page in the PHP CMS system or add a message center module to the existing user center page. In the template, we need to use PHP code to read the received messages from the database and display them on the page.

  1. Message push

Message push is to send messages to specific users through in-site letters, emails, etc. Message push can be triggered in specific scenarios. For example, the user performs a certain operation and the system needs to give feedback to the user. Use PHP's email sending class library to implement email sending. In the site, you can easily connect to IM-related APIs and push messages by establishing a connection or using protocols such as MQTT.

  1. Message mark

We need to provide users with read and unread display on the personal center message list page. To do this, a column (is_read) needs to be set in the database, which defaults to 0. When the user views a message, the is_read status of the message is set to 1, indicating that it has been read. In the PHP code, the page display effect is controlled based on the is_read status.

  1. Message classification

In order to facilitate users to view the messages they care about, we need to classify the messages. Classification can be carried out according to message type, message source and other dimensions. Create a message type table to store different message types, such as notifications, private messages, comments, likes, etc. Each message corresponds to a message type, and the messages are classified and displayed through the message type ID.

4. Security considerations

In the process of implementing the message notification function, we need to pay attention to security issues. For example, in-site messages cannot send illegal links, and you need to pay attention to firewall restrictions when sending emails.

In addition, we also need to pay attention to prevent malicious users from disrupting the system by sending spam messages. You can ensure the good operation of the system by setting user levels, preventing frequent message sending, limiting the number of messages sent, and content review.
